How does the material of Metal Can For Oil affect the quality of oil products?

Jan 13, 2025

The materials of metal oil barrels are diverse, and the most common ones are iron, aluminum and various alloys. These materials will affect the quality of oil products in many aspects.
Iron oil barrels are a more traditional choice with relatively low cost. However, iron has active chemical properties and is prone to rust in a humid environment. Once rust is mixed into oil products, it will accelerate the oxidation and deterioration of oil products. For example, in the storage of some industrial lubricants, if iron oil barrels are used and improperly protected, rust will act as a catalyst to promote the oxidation reaction of unsaturated hydrocarbons in the oil products, generate acidic substances and colloids, reduce the lubrication performance of the oil products, and increase the risk of equipment wear.
Aluminum oil barrels have the advantages of low density, light weight, and strong corrosion resistance. Aluminum will form a dense aluminum oxide protective film in the air, which can effectively prevent oxygen and moisture from further reacting with aluminum, thereby providing better protection for oil products. For some oil products that are sensitive to moisture and impurities, such as transformer oil, aluminum oil barrels can better maintain their insulation properties and chemical stability. Once transformer oil is mixed with water and impurities, the insulation performance will drop significantly, which may cause electrical equipment failure. The low corrosion and good sealing of aluminum oil drums can avoid such problems.

Alloy oil drums combine the advantages of multiple metals. For example, some alloys containing chromium and nickel have excellent corrosion resistance and oxidation resistance. This type of alloy oil drum can effectively prevent the oil from reacting with external substances and extend the shelf life of the oil. When storing high-grade fuel, alloy oil drums can prevent the fuel from oxidation, hydrolysis and other reactions due to contact with air and moisture, maintain the combustion performance and stability of the fuel, ensure the normal operation of the engine, and avoid problems such as insufficient power and increased fuel consumption caused by the decline in oil quality.
In summary, metal oil drums of different materials have significant differences in their effects on oil quality. When choosing a metal oil drum, you need to fully consider the characteristics and storage requirements of the oil to ensure that the quality of the oil is not damaged.
